Output 60659d9cc920c5e15a7a67179003eba2f6f526f304073caa65efc955015826f1:0

value
3515192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b2ae3961efd6a5b94a150719e9e0e69eda1cb43 OP_EQUAL
address
34AfYhmouJ1ndvbhDpMUcZ4hmSFk4gffyW
transaction
60659d9cc920c5e15a7a67179003eba2f6f526f304073caa65efc955015826f1
spent
true